Transaction e66acf4215c015402eae7e94ef04d1ec4067cfeeed54d1fb0c2f2cb2a5f7e792
1 Input
1 Output
-
e66acf4215c015402eae7e94ef04d1ec4067cfeeed54d1fb0c2f2cb2a5f7e792:0
- value
- 118963
- script pubkey
- OP_0 OP_PUSHBYTES_20 908914f53d54951b48d203f7bbcc5ad8578cecbd
- address
- bc1qjzy3fafa2j23kjxjq0mmhnz6mptcem9a6hztca